Chipotle Sides Menu With Prices

Here’s a quick rundown of the side items available at most Chipotle locations, along with their typical prices (note: these may vary slightly by location):

  • Tortilla on the Side – Free
  • Chips & Roasted Corn Salsa – $2.40
  • Chips & Tomatillo-Green Chili Salsa – $2.40
  • Chips & Guacamole – $4.75

2. Chips & Roasted Corn Salsa

If sweet and smoky is your thing, this side is calling your name. The roasted corn salsa is one of Chipotle’s most underrated salsas. It’s got roasted sweet corn, red onion, poblano peppers, and just the right hint of lime. Paired with those salty, lime-dusted chips? You’ve got a snack that’s crunchy, zesty, and just a little addictive.

This side is ideal when you want something more exciting than standard chips-and-salsa but aren’t quite ready to splurge on guac. Plus, the texture contrast is perfect—crispy meets juicy in every bite.

3. Chips & Tomatillo-Green Chili Salsa

Here’s where the heat creeps in. The tomatillo-green chili salsa brings a mild-to-medium heat level that builds slowly. It’s tangy, fresh, and slightly herbal—kind of like a green smoothie’s spicy cousin. If you like your salsa with a kick but don’t want it overpowering, this one hits the sweet spot.

And again, those limey chips? Still doing a lot of heavy lifting here. Their crunch and citrusy snap make a perfect partner for the green chili’s smooth spice.

Pro tip: This salsa is also great drizzled on top of your entrée if you can resist eating it all with the chips.

4. Chips & Guacamole

The crown jewel of Chipotle’s side offerings. Yes, we all know it’s extra. Yes, we still want it. Every. Single. Time.

Chipotle’s guacamole is famously fresh—hand-mashed avocados, lime juice, cilantro, red onion, jalapeño. It’s creamy, zesty, and has that just-right balance of richness and bite. Pair it with their chips, and you’ve got a side that could easily steal the whole show.

Some folks even skip the entrée and double down on guac and chips. It’s that satisfying. Whether you’re sharing it or hoarding it (no judgment), this side is the definition of a small plate with big flavor.

FAQs – Chipotle Sides Menu

Q: Are the chips made fresh daily?
A: Yep! Chipotle makes its chips fresh every day, frying them in sunflower oil and seasoning them with lime and salt.

Q: Can I order just the guacamole without chips?
A: You can! Guacamole is available on its own as a side—perfect for adding to a bowl or burrito at home.

Q: Is the tortilla on the side really free?
A: It sure is. Just ask, and they’ll toss one in with your order at no extra charge.

Q: Which side is best for people who don’t like spicy food?
A: Go for the roasted corn salsa—it’s sweet, smoky, and mild enough for anyone.

Q: Can you mix salsas with your chips?
A: Absolutely. Want green chili and corn salsa? Order one as a side and ask for the other on your entrée—you’ll get a taste of both.
